During his official visit to the Islamic Republic of Pakistan, the Commander-in-Chief of the Armed Forces, Field Marshal Khalifa Haftar, held a meeting with the Prime Minister of Pakistan, Mr. Muhammad Shehbaz Sharif, along with several Pakistani government ministers.

The meeting was attended by the Deputy Commander-in-Chief, General Saddam Haftar, the Prime Minister of the Libyan Government, Dr. Osama Hammad, and the accompanying delegation.
